How they compare
Paraguay currently reports 40.67 kWh per person against 39.34 kWh per person in Grenada, a difference of 1.33 kWh per person.
The two have swapped places 7 times across 22 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Grenada ahead.
Grenada ranks 130th and Paraguay ranks 129th of 209 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Grenada averaged higher in 2 and Paraguay in 1.

About this data
Electricity production from renewable sources, excluding hydroelectric (kWh) divided by Population, total, matched on country and year. Neither publisher issues this ratio as a series; it is computed here from both.
